#b7bc38 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b7bc38 is composed of 71.8% red, 73.7% green and 22%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 2.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 70.2% yellow and 26.3% black. It has a hue angle of 62.3 degrees, a saturation of 54.1% and a lightness of 47.8%. #b7bc38 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ff70 with #6f7900. Closest websafe color is: #cccc33.

#b7bc38 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b7bc38 has RGB values of R:183, G:188, B:56 and CMYK values of C:0.03, M:0, Y:0.7, K:0.26. Its decimal value is 12041272.
